Thursday, February 14, 2013

6:58 PM
สวัสดีครับ

ไม่ได้ update เสียนาน มาคราวนี้ เรามาเรียนรู้เรื่องการใช้งาน function กันดีกว่านะครับ ซึ่งมันมีความจำเป็นมากในการที่เราจะต้องทราบว่า function แต่ละตัวทำงานในหน้าที่ใดบ้าง เพื่อที่เราจะได้ใช้ function ช่วยงานเราให้ถูกต้องนะครับ

เริ่มต้นกันด้วย Filemaker function ที่ชื่อ Abs() ก่อนนะครับ

Abs(number) 
เป็น function ที่เปลี่ยนจำนวนให้เป็นค่าสัมบูรณ์คือจำนวนเต็มบวกเท่านั้น นั้นหมายความว่าถ้าต้องการเปลี่ยนจำนวนค่าลบให้เป็นค่าบวก ก็ให้ใช้ function ตัวนี้ได้เลย

ตัวอย่าง
Abs(-10) จะได้ผลลัพธ์เป็น 10
Abs(Get(CurrentPlatform))  จะได้ค่าเป็น 1 ถ้าใช้เครื่อง Mac และเป็น 2 เมื่อใช้เครื่อง PC ที่ run window
Abs(x-y) ก็จะได้ผลต่างของค่า x และ y ที่เป็นจำนวนเต็มบวกครับ

บทความอื่นๆ